Why 2018 Models Show Up So Often in Ulterra Spot Lock Searches
I've never believed the 2018 Ulterra was a defective generation. What we saw in our fleet was a combination of age, use, and calibration drift. These motors are eight years old now, give or take. The sensors in the head unit can drift out of alignment over time, especially after a hard wind, a minor impact, or a winter of storage. When the compass and gyro data disagree, Spot Lock gets indecisive. Sometimes it corrects too hard, sometimes it drifts, sometimes it just bails out and stays quiet.
That's why the search term "Minn Kota Ulterra problems 2018" sticks around. It's not that the 2018 lineup was uniquely bad. It's that a 2018 motor has had plenty of time to develop patterns, and those patterns are searchable.

What We Saw in Our Fleet
Over the last three years, our service log shows a clear pattern for 2018 Ulterra units:
- Spot Lock drift: The boat holds position for a couple of minutes, then slowly starts rotating or moving in a circle.
- Random lock dropout: Spot Lock releases on its own with no error message. The motor just stops holding.
- Deploy/stow weirdness: The motor takes several attempts to deploy, or the first attempt to engage Spot Lock fails.

What Actually Fixed Our Ulterra Spot Lock Problems
Here's the order of operations that worked for us. I'm sharing it specifically so you don't skip straight to the expensive step.
1. Sensor Recalibration
Minn Kota's support documentation says a "Position Sensor Calibration" can correct many erratic Spot Lock symptoms. You run it through the remote control, and it takes maybe 15 minutes. We did this on every problem motor before anything else.
Results: five out of eight units improved. One became perfect from that day on. Another came back to life but needed a second calibration about 18 months later. The remaining three were better, but still not reliable enough for the boats they were on.
2. Firmware Updates
I knew I should have updated the firmware on all motors before the season started, but I thought "what are the odds they're that far behind?" The odds caught up with me when one of the motors we had just recalibrated started drifting again two weeks later. After the update, it stopped. Turned out the old firmware was overriding the calibration in certain conditions.
Now we check firmware every spring, before the boats hit the water full-time. That one habit eliminated more service calls than any other change we've made.
3. Hardware Repairs or Replacement
The two units that still wandered after calibration and firmware were the ones with actual hardware issues. One had a corroded sensor cable from years of moisture exposure in the head unit. The other had a failed internal compass board. No amount of software tweaking was going to fix those.

When Paying for Rush Service Makes Sense
In June 2022, our most popular boat's motor started drifting at 7 AM. The dealer said two weeks for a warranty repair. The boat was booked for six of the next seven days. A mobile tech quoted $250 to come out the next morning and do calibration, firmware, and a pivot pin check.
I paid it without asking anyone. The boat ran perfectly the same afternoon. The $250 wasn't a luxury. It was the cheapest insurance I could buy that week.
Why does this matter? Because in a busy season, "probably okay" is the risk. The cost of missed days on the water—rental income, staff time, customer satisfaction—was ten times the mobile tech fee. Paying extra meant the outcome changed from "we'll see" to "done."

Don't Skip the Simple Stuff First
Before you do anything else, check your batteries and wiring. One of our frustrating drift cases turned out to be a bad battery in a 24-volt system. The motor would lose voltage the moment the prop needed to make a correction, and Spot Lock would either drift or drop out. A load test revealed the problem in five minutes. The motor was fine the whole time.
The same goes for mounting hardware. We had a unit that acted like it was haunted—the boat would slowly hunt left and right even after calibration. When my tech inspected it, the shaft clamp was loose. The motor head was physically twisting under load, and the sensors were just reporting the movement. Tightening one bolt fixed it.

What I'd Do With a 2018 Ulterra Today
If the motor is yours and it's showing Spot Lock problems, start with the basics: full battery check, update firmware, run sensor calibration. That's maybe two hours of your life and zero parts cost. In our experience, this fixed or significantly improved 5 out of 8 problem motors.
If it's still misbehaving after that, get a quote for hardware repair and compare it against the cost of upgrading to Quest. Don't ignore the repair route just because a new motor is shiny. A $400 repair beat a $2,800 replacement for one of the units we had.
If you're buying a used 2018 Ulterra, look at the unit's service history. Ask if firmware is current and if the sensor was ever recalibrated. Budget for maintenance even if the deal looks clean. That's not pessimism; it's just the cost of age.
To be fair, some 2018 Ulterras have gone their whole lives without a single issue. The newer Quest line has its own quirks, too. None of these motors are guaranteed forever, and anyone who promises otherwise isn't worth believing.
